Samurai Champloo

Samurai Champloo on NetFlix

Director Shinichiro Watanabe mixes a maturity rarely found in anime with a historical Japanese setting and a funky hip-hop soundtrack. Fuu is a spacey waitress at a teahouse where a sword fight breaks out between Mugen, a wild warrior, and Jin, a more composed ronin. In exchange for saving them from execution, Fuu demands that they accompany her on a journey to find "a samurai who smells of sunflowers."

Cowboy Bebop

Cowboy Bebop on NetFlix

Cowboy bounty hunter Spike Spiegel and ex-cop Jet Black patrol the galaxies for dangerous criminals in this futuristic anime. Spike and Jet resort to dangerous tactics to bring in the universe's most wanted, and trouble's never far behind. Joining the pair aboard the spaceship Bebop are femme fatale Faye Valentine, computer hacker Ed and smart doggie Ein.

Ghost in the Shell: Stand Alone Complex

Ghost in the Shell: Stand Alone Complex on NetFlix

Based on the popular manga, this anime series explores a futuristic society where technology reigns supreme, along with new types of crime. Female cyborg Major Motoko Kusanagi and her team of police, Section 9, devote their lives to chasing criminals, both on land and in cyberspace. In these episodes, the team must figure out the secret behind a spate of android suicides, stop a far-reaching hacker conspiracy, solve a hostage situation and more!
